TenX Protocols (TNX) to Start Trading on Toronto Venture Exchange After Raising $24M in 2025
Summary
TenX Protocols, a blockchain infrastructure company specializing in staking and validator operations, is set to commence trading on the TSX Venture Exchange (TSXV) on December 10, 2025, under the ticker symbol “TNX.” This listing follows the successful completion of subscription receipt financings totaling C$29.9 million ($22 million), contributing to a total capital raise exceeding C$33 million for the year, which also included a C$3.5 million seed round in March. The company intends to utilize the raised proceeds to acquire tokens from high-throughput blockchain networks like Solana, Sui, and Sei, and stake them to secure these networks, while also investing in its proprietary infrastructure products and services. The financing involved private placements priced at C$0.75 per subscription receipt, with some contributions made in digital assets such as SOL, SEI, and USDC. Notable investors included Borderless Capital, BONK Contributors, DeFi Technologies, HIVE Blockchain Technologies, and Chorus One.
